Tubby Custard Recipe

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Course Dessert
Cuisine American
Servings 4
Calories 200 kcal

Equipment

  • Medium-sized saucepan
  • Whisk
  • Measuring cups and spoons
  • Blender (optional, for extra smoothness)
  • Dessert bowls for serving

Ingredients
  

  • 2 cups Whole milk
  • 3 tablespoons Cornstarch
  • 1/2 cup Granulated sugar
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la extract
  • A few drops Pink food coloring optional
  • 1/2 cup Fresh strawberries diced (for garnish)

Instructions
 

Preparing the Base

  • In your medium-sized saucepan, combine 1 3/4 cups of milk with the granulated sugar. Warm over medium-low heat and stir every now and then until the sugar is gone.
  • In a small bowl, whisk together the remaining 1/4 cup of milk with the cornstarch until smooth.
  • Gradually whisk the cornstarch mixture into the warmed milk and sugar mixture. Keep cooking over medium-low heat and whisking the mixture all the time until it gets thicker and starts to bubble.
  • Remove from heat and stir in the vanilla extract and pink food coloring until you achieve your desired hue of Tubby Custard.

Final Touches and Serving

  • If you prefer a smoother texture, transfer the mixture to a blender and blend until silky smooth.
  • Pour the custard into dessert bowls and allow it to cool slightly. For a firmer texture, refrigerate for 1-2 hours.
  • Garnish with fresh diced strawberries before serving.

Notes

  • Smoothness: For an ultra-smooth Tubby Custard, blending is key. A few pulses and you’ll have the silkiest dessert in all of Teletubbyland.
  • Flavor Variations: Feel free to infuse your custard with different extracts like almond or coconut for a twist on the classic recipe.
  • Color Fun: The pink hue is iconic, but why not experiment with other food colorings for a rainbow of Tubby Custard delights?
